I don't fault the Chinese for this. They are simply filling a vacuum that the US created.

Our policies have made it such that there are very few US flagged ships. Very little commercial US shipbuilding. They have driven the shipping industry away from US ports with things like the Jones Act. Regulations written (not laws enacted) by regulatory agencies that make US development a near impossibility for any additional deep water ports. Taken patrol vessels from their roles ensuring safety of shipping to support endless wars.

This is not even considering the foreign policy of the US that makes partnership in any offshore development problematic.
